Transaction f38fb1cc5e4f450e5984f3993e106fad30b1eee5249c585872b5ee5a76e12fbe

1 Input
1 Outputs
  • f38fb1cc5e4f450e5984f3993e106fad30b1eee5249c585872b5ee5a76e12fbe:0
  • value  10512637
    address  3HNSiAq7wFDaPsYDcUxNSRMD78qVcYKicw